Bon Appetit has named the best new restaurants in America and Washington D.C.’s Rose’s Luxury garnered the top spot.
The dining establishment is owned by chef Aaron Silverman and features a variety of globally inspired dishes including small plates and family style meals.
Editor Andrew Knowlton, who bestowed the honor, said the food was definitely brilliant, but the chef’s lack of ego made a sizeable impression as well.
He wrote that while Silverman, "is clearly concerned with the food that goes out on his plates, he pays even closer attention to the people eating it.”
Those wanting to try Rose’s Luxury themselves should note that the only reservations taken are for the private rooftop garden.
According to the restaurant’s website, cancellations of the booking are a serious matter and require the occurrence of an extreme event, like a zombie apocalypse.
Other restaurants earning a place in the top 10 include Philadelphia’s High Street on Market and Thai-Kun, a food truck in Austin, Texas.
